"informatimago" would be the nickname.  It means Software Sorcerer.
Yes, perhaps it's self aggrandising.  You have to forgive it, I chosed
it when I was much younger.  Software Sorcerer was a name we took with a
friend in 1984, when I was barely 20, with SOS\000 to SOS\377 having
been registered as MacOS application signatures with Apple Computer.
Unfortunately we split out before finishing our developments, and each
went his way.  Eventually I moved to Spain and registered the
informatimago.com domain name on 25-may-2001.  I was probably influenced
by those early memories and by sicp.
